#52544f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52544f is composed of 32.2% red, 32.9%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 6%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 84 degrees, a saturation of 3.1% and a lightness of 32%. #52544f color hex could be obtained by blending #a4a89e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#52544f color description : Very dark grayish green.
#52544f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52544f has RGB values of R:82, G:84,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5395535.
